The hot water of the outdoor wood furnace is circulated through underground pipes to the inside of the house, where they are hooked to a heat exchanger in the majority of cases. It is also directly plumbed to the hot water heater, eliminating the need for a $200 side-arm heat exchanger for that … Web21 de abr. de 2024 · Work required: Even if you buy wood and the seller stacks it for you (at extra cost), you will still have to load the furnace every 10 hours to 3-4 days depending on its capacity. Adding backup gas or oil to the furnace eliminates concerns about the fire going out while you’re away, but increases your equipment cost by $800 or more.
